Top Definition
A drug that is all the rage in Japan. Made from the fibers of a Tatanka plant. Causes a feeling similar to smoking pot. But an overdose can lead to a feeling of your lung feeling like they are on fire. It is smoked like many other drugs.
"Woah dude i just tried some Tatanka explosion and now i'm totally blazed!!?!"
by the man of many names May 26, 2008
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.